Zirconium oxide ceramics are used, among other applications, as tools for wire forming, as auxiliaries in welding processes, as materials for crowns and bridges in the dental industry, as insulating rings in thermal processes, and as oxygen measurement cells in lambda probes. Industrial-grade zirconium is mainly used to make chemical acid and alkali resistant equipment, military industry, electronics industry, pipeline valve materials, special high-strength, and high-temperature alloy materials, electric vacuum and light bulb industry getter. Stabilized zirconia is used in oxygen sensors and fuel cell membranes because it has the ability to allow oxygen ions to move freely through the crystal structure at high temperatures. There are three basic principles that should be followed when machining Zirconia: high feed rates, slow speeds and a flood coolant system using a water soluble oil lubricant.
